I love, love, love jumping. Poles, courses, gridwork, cross country: you name it, I love flying over it. Equally, I love the schooling and training that goes in to preparing a horse (and rider) to jump beautifully.I think my trainers are terribly clever when they devise exercises specifically to build skills or correct weaknesses. It takes years and years of experience to be able to come up with the right exercise 'off the top of your head', this book can bring you right up to speed.
Using classic, exceptional riders like Mary King, Yogi Breisner, Karen Dixon, Pippa Funnell, Matt Ryan, Gill Watson, Leslie Law, William Fox-Pitt and George Morris, this book focuses on specific (and common!) jumping weaknesses and offers solutions that work. Each rider also explains elements of their overall training philosophy, which is a real peek inside their mindset.
The exercises are explained, detailed with photos, illustrations and stride measurements. Clear and practical, it's like having lessons with the world's best riders in condensed format! (Posted on 11/11/2009)
